Latest Sightings

Despite the stormy weather over the weekend, we have had pleasant variety of birds on the reserve. On Saturday on the Mere, 2 Peregrines were seen flying over on the hunt as they caused a flurry of birds to rise up in a panic. Other birds sighted on the mere over the weekend include 240 Black-tailed Godwits, 8 Oystercatchers, and 14 Mediterranean Gulls. 

Over at Harrier Hide, 3 Great-crested Grebe, 13 Pochard, 1 Cetti's Warbler, and 2 Reed Bunting were all seen. Around the Reedbed walk, the Bittern can still occasionally be heard booming. Meanwhile, from United Utilities Hide, 120 Pink-footed Geese were seen feeding, along with 1 Curlew and 5 Wigeon. On Woodend Marsh, 4 Redshank, 35 Avocets, and 250 Black-headed Gulls were all showing well.

On the path leading to Ron Barker Hide, 2 Blackcap and 1 Greenfinch were seen. From Ron Barker Hide, 3 Whooper Swans can still be sighted- it is likely that they will stay around through the summer. The Glossy Ibis continues to be seen regularly among the Cattle Egrets and 5 Swallows
